
Madden NFL 23: Release Date and Latest Info on 'Face of the Franchise' Mode
When gamers dive into Madden NFL 23 on Aug. 19 (or four days earlier, if they preordered the All Madden edition), there will be some notable changes from past years. That includes to the Face of the Franchise career mode.
In recent editions of the popular series, Face of the Franchise has undergone several overhauls. Over the past few years, the story-driven mode allowed users to take a player from college through the draft process and eventually into the NFL.
That's no longer the case for the Madden 23 version of the mode, which is titled "Face of the Franchise: The League." This time, players are going to get into the NFL action much quicker.

This year's Face of the Franchise story moves past all the leadup. Your player is already in his fifth NFL season and will be "seeking a fresh start as you negotiate a one-year deal with a new team and strive for a legendary career," per EA.com.
The decision to change the story in such drastic fashion came following feedback to recent versions of Face of the Franchise mode, according to Clint Oldenburg, a Madden gameplay producer for EA Sports.
“It was like, ‘I want to go play in the NFL; get me there,'" he said, per Owen S. Good of Polygon. "And, this is a big headline, ‘The narrative feels aimless and pointless and lacking context,’ something like that. That was in one of the reviews.”
It's a unique approach for a career mode in a sports video game, because it's become typical for players to begin as rookies (or perhaps not even in the pros yet). So it's quite different to jump in at the end of a rookie contract and immediately have an opportunity to be a free agent.
It also seems this year's Face of the Franchise mode won't have interactive cutscenes, but there will still be moments to complement the gameplay.
"You’re gonna see a lot less longer, drawn-out scenarios that are lacking some context into what you’ve been doing in your career," Oldenburg said. "What we’re going to do is get you into the weekly loop of preparing for your game, playing your game, getting your feedback and rewards from the game."
That also means the cinematic moments will occur after your player's performances, rather than leading up to the games throughout their career.
As for the customization of your player, there is more positional flexibility. You can now choose between five positions for your player: quarterback, running back, wide receiver, linebacker and cornerback. The first four were options last year, but cornerback is a new choice.
It's also worth noting that the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X versions of Madden 23 are introducing the new FieldSENSE technology that will greatly improve the gameplay. That includes the game action that takes place during Face of the Franchise mode.
Madden 23 should provide a fresh take on Face of the Franchise mode. And for those who miss seeing the college uniforms and getting to play a couple of College Football Playoff games, EA Sports is expected to relaunch the college football series in 2023.
